Have you heard the echoes of roaring crowds from this very spot? This is the Estádio Municipal Antônio Soares de Oliveira. It is more affectionately known as the “Estádio do Flamengo.” This stadium stands as a sporting heart in Guarulhos, Sāo Paulo.

The Estádio Municipal Antônio Soares de Oliveira is owned by the Municipality of Guarulhos. The stadium is home to the A.A. Flamengo and A.D. Guarulhos football teams. These teams bring local pride to every match held here.

Currently, the Estádio Municipal Antônio Soares de Oliveira has a capacity for 8,000 spectators. Imagine the stands packed with fans. Feel the collective energy as the home teams battle it out on the field.

But the story does not end here. There are plans to expand the Estádio Municipal Antônio Soares de Oliveira. Soon, it will accommodate up to 15,000 fans. This expansion shows the city’s commitment to sports and community.
